Geotechnical Engineer Jobs in Idaho

A Geotechnical Engineer in the construction industry performs vital roles such as investigating the soil and rock layers of proposed construction sites, determining the suitability of the ground for the project, designing foundations, retaining walls, and other structural components, and managing risks associated with natural hazards like earthquakes and landslides. They conduct comprehensive ground investigations to ensure that the soil and rocks are strong enough to support structures like buildings, roads, bridges, dams, or tunnels. They also assess the risk of geological hazards and develop strategies to mitigate them, ensuring the safety and stability of the project.

Important skills for a Geotechnical Engineer include strong analytical abilities, problem-solving skills, and an understanding of civil engineering principles. They should have a strong knowledge of geology, soil mechanics, and ground engineering. Relevant certifications may include a Professional Engineer (PE) license and Certified Geotechnical Engineer (CGE) credential. Prior to becoming a Geotechnical Engineer, an individual may have roles such as Civil Engineer, Structural Engineer, or Soil and Plant Scientist, all of which provide valuable foundational knowledge and experience.
